About Truck Accident Law in Oradea, Romania:

Truck accidents can be devastating, resulting in serious injuries, property damage, and even loss of life. In Oradea, Romania, there are specific laws and regulations that govern truck accidents to ensure that victims are properly compensated for their losses.

Why You May Need a Lawyer:

If you have been involved in a truck accident in Oradea, you may require legal assistance for various reasons. This could include determining liability, negotiating with insurance companies, or filing a lawsuit to seek compensation for your injuries and damages.

Local Laws Overview:

In Oradea, Romania, truck accident cases are typically governed by the Romanian Traffic Code and other relevant statutes. These laws outline the rights and responsibilities of truck drivers, the process for filing a claim, and the compensation that may be available to victims of truck accidents.

Frequently Asked Questions:

1. Who is typically liable in a truck accident in Oradea, Romania?

In most cases, the truck driver or the trucking company may be held liable for a truck accident in Oradea, Romania.

2. How long do I have to file a claim for a truck accident in Oradea?

The statute of limitations for filing a claim for a truck accident in Oradea, Romania is typically three years from the date of the accident.

3. What type of compensation can I seek for a truck accident in Oradea?

You may be able to seek compensation for medical expenses, lost wages, property damage, pain and suffering, and other related damages.

4. Should I speak to the insurance company after a truck accident in Oradea?

It is recommended that you consult with a lawyer before speaking to the insurance company to ensure that your rights are protected.

5. What if I was partially at fault for the truck accident in Oradea?

In Romania, if you were partially at fault for the accident, your compensation may be reduced based on your percentage of fault.

6. Can I file a lawsuit for a truck accident in Oradea?

Yes, you can file a lawsuit for a truck accident in Oradea if you are unable to reach a settlement with the at-fault party or their insurance company.

7. How long does it take to resolve a truck accident case in Oradea?

The timeline for resolving a truck accident case in Oradea can vary depending on the complexity of the case and whether it goes to trial.

8. What evidence should I gather after a truck accident in Oradea?

You should gather information such as police reports, witness statements, photos of the accident scene, and medical records to support your claim.

9. Can I recover compensation if I was a passenger in the truck during the accident?

Yes, as a passenger in a truck accident in Oradea, you may be eligible to recover compensation from the at-fault party.

10. How can a lawyer help me with a truck accident case in Oradea?

A lawyer can help you navigate the legal process, gather evidence, negotiate with insurance companies, and represent your interests in court if necessary.
